#2e2efb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2e2efb is composed of 18% red, 18%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.7% cyan, 81.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 58.2%. #2e2efb color hex could be obtained by blending #5c5cff with #0000f7.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#2e2efb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2e2efb has RGB values of R:46, G:46, B:251 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.82,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 3026683.

Shades and Tints of #2e2efb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000003 is the darkest color, while #eeee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2e2efb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#909099 is the less saturated color, while #2e2efb is the most saturated one.
